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- Men and postmenopausal women with type 2 diabetes treated with diet plus oral hypoglycemic agents (Sulfonylureas, Biguanides, Thiazolidinediones , and new secretagogues (Repaglinide)) at a stable dose for at least 3 months prior to starting the study
- HbA1c between 6.5 and 8.0% at recruitment
- living within a 40 km radius of St. Michael's Hospital
- Diabetes diagnosed \> 6 months prior to randomization
Exclusion
- diabetic complications: clinically significant gastroparesis, retinopathy, nephropathy, neuropathy, hepatic disease, or CHD (current clinically significant CHD e.g. unstable angina)
- taking insulin or acarbose
- smoking or significant alcohol intake (\> 1 drink/day)
- serum triglycerides \> 4.0 mmol/L
